Q: How much does it cost to unlock a car?

A: The cost to open a car can differ depending on the scenario and the locksmith. Typically, you can anticipate to pay between ₤ 20 and ₤ 100 for a basic car unlock. If the key is broken inside the lock or if the service is offered in an emergency situation, the expense may be higher.

Q: Can a car locksmith replace a lost key?

A: Yes, a car locksmith can replace a lost key. They can produce a brand-new key utilizing the vehicle's VIN (Vehicle Identification Number) or a pre-existing key if you have one. For modern-day automobiles with keyless entry systems, they can also program a brand-new key fob.

Q: Is it legal to have a car locksmith open my car if I do not have the key?

A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to open your car if you do not have the key, however they will require proof that you are the owner of the vehicle. This can include a chauffeur's license, vehicle registration, and often a notarized declaration.

Q: How long does it consider a car locksmith to show up?

A: The action time for a car locksmith can differ depending on their accessibility and your area. Most locksmith professionals offer a 30-minute to 1-hour response time, particularly for emergency services.

Q: Can a car Locksmith Near me Cheap locksmith alter the locks on my car?

A: Yes, a car locksmith can change the locks on your car. This is typically provided for security factors, specifically if you've just recently bought a pre-owned car or if you believe that someone has actually damaged your vehicle's locks.

Q: Are car locksmith professionals costly?

A: Car locksmiths can be budget-friendly, especially if you search and pick a local provider. While emergency situation services and more intricate jobs may cost more, you can often find competitive rates for fundamental services such as key replacement and car unlocking.
